Output 75ea4ccd643489f14c1f9bc34faffe8bb1ace2a4e9f48b9e367da4f135392197:3

value
163570528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c6438b7eba8c6ff99e8f3be3b653fc01e414fb2 OP_EQUAL
address
3LKjqC9Ro8pbeMWZBnWsjt9A7e1dmHuF2w
transaction
75ea4ccd643489f14c1f9bc34faffe8bb1ace2a4e9f48b9e367da4f135392197
spent
true